The village saree holds a monumental place in Tamil cinema (Kollywood). More than just a garment, it serves as a powerful visual metaphor for cultural roots, rural innocence, evolving femininity, and regional identity. For decades, filmmakers have utilized the distinct draping styles, vibrant colors, and textures of rural attire to ground their narratives in the fertile soil of Tamil Nadu's villages.
